MPM6010GQV-P Specifications
- Product attributes
- Attribute value
- Manufacturer:
- Monolithic Power Systems Inc.
- Series:
- -
- Package/Case:
- 17-PowerLQFN Module
- Packaging:
- Tape & Reel (TR)
- Product Status:
- Active
- Type:
- Constant Current
- Topology:
- Buck
- Number of Outputs:
- 1
- Voltage - Input (Min):
- 4V
- Voltage - Input (Max):
- 36V
- Voltage - Output:
- -
- Current - Output (Max):
- 1.5A
- Power (Watts):
- -
- Dimming:
- PWM
- Features:
- OCP, OTP, SCP, UVLO
- Operating Temperature:
- -40°C ~ 125°C
- Efficiency:
- -
- Grade:
- -
- Qualification:
- -
- Mounting Type:
- Surface Mount
- Size / Dimension:
- 0.12" L x 0.20" W x 0.06" H (3.0mm x 5.0mm x 1.7mm)
- Approval Agency:
- -
- Standard Number:
- -
